Woodward 8440-1706 Load Share Synchronizer Module for Industrial Control Systems

In stock

This Woodward 8440-1706 Load Share Synchronizer is designed to enhance efficiency in industrial automation systems by providing seamless synchronization and load sharing capabilities for generators and power systems. It supports multiple input voltages and currents, making it a versatile solution for a variety of industrial applications.

Power Supply:12/24 VDC (8 to 40 VDC)

Inputs:Discrete inputs

Voltage Display:2-phase generator and 2-phase busbar voltage

Current Measurement:1-phase generator current

Measuring Range:100 VAC, ../5 A

Weight:0.8 kg

    The Woodward 8440-1706 Load Share Synchronizer is designed to offer reliable and efficient operation in industrial settings.

     With a powerful and accurate 12/24 VDC power supply, this module ensures consistent performance across a wide range of applications.

     The device features discrete inputs and dual-phase voltage display and measurement capabilities, ensuring optimal synchronization and load distribution.
